μ-grade non-magnetic tungsten carbide core ring with a magnetic permeability of <1.002 · Special anti-interference material for precision instruments


When precision measurement encounters magnetic field interference—
This non-magnetic core ring, precision-manufactured using nickel-bonded tungsten carbide (WC-Ni), undergoes a special demagnetization process to completely eliminate the magnetic interference issues associated with traditional tungsten steel parts. This ensures zero magnetic interference, high precision, and long-life stable operation in magnetic field-sensitive environments such as MRI medical equipment and semiconductor manufacturing.


Non-Magnetic Principle: A Breakthrough in Materials Science
▸ Non-Magnetic Mechanism:
- Nickel-based binder phase replaces the traditional cobalt phase
- Magnetic permeability controlled to <1.002
- Residual magnetization <0.05 mT


▸ Matrix material: 90% WC + 10% Ni, non-magnetic formula
▸ Hardness: 92 HRA (Vickers hardness 1800 HV)
▸ Density: 14.8-15.1 g/cm³
▸ Resistivity: 0.8-1.2 μΩ·m
